Output ff892b344a0deb3b103a185d1739fcdb5b440004c1f8057c642a75613f561334:1

value
28506589
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3506d8a03e430228e5660220bd7ab55ce9736cd9 OP_EQUALVERIFY OP_CHECKSIG
address
15qP1rEzoEXi1hcuAQJcLVmzwVA4YVuzUg
transaction
ff892b344a0deb3b103a185d1739fcdb5b440004c1f8057c642a75613f561334
spent
true